Adsorption and desorption of herbicide monosulfuron-ester in Chinese soils   总被引:1,自引:0,他引:1  
Monosulfuron-ester is a new, low rate, sulfonylurea herbicide that is being promoted for annual broadleaf and gramineal weed control; however, there is a lack of published information on its behavior in soils. The adsorption and desorption of monosulfuronester by seven type soils were measured using a batch equilibrium technique. The results showed that the Freundlich equation fitted its adsorption and desorption well, and the Freundlich constant values (Kf-ads) ranged from 0.88 to 5.66. Adsorption isotherms were nonlinear with 1/nf-ads values < 1. Soil pH, organic matter (OM), and clay content were the main factors influencing its adsorption and desorption. Adsorption and desorption were negatively correlated with pH 4.0–8.0 while positively correlated with OM and clay content. The adsorption of monosulfuron-ester was mainly a physical process, because its free energy (ΔG) in seven soils was less than 40 kJ/mol. Monosulfuron-ester adsorption by three soils increased with increasing CaCl2 concentration using CaCl2 as a background electrolyte. Monosulfuron-ester desorption was hysteretic in all tested soils.  相似文献

单嘧磺酯的除草活性及其对玉米的安全性初探   总被引:9,自引:0,他引:9  
用生物测定的方法比较了创制除草剂单嘧磺酯和其他几种磺酰脲类除草剂对稗草(Echinochloa phyllopogon(staf) Koss.)和苋菜(Acalypha australis L.)生长的影响,以明确其除草活性.盆栽试验结果表明,鲜重和株高是生物测定很好的指标,不同化学结构的磺酰脲类除草剂对杂草和作物生长的影响存在差异,单嘧磺酯对稗草和苋菜的生长有强烈的抑制作用,其除草活性与氯磺隆相当;室内研究结果表明,单嘧磺酯对玉米(Zea mayz L.)的安全性介于测定的几种磺酰脲类除草剂之间;田间试验结果表明,22.5 g·hm-2单嘧磺酯对当茬玉米的生长有一定的抑制作用,添加安全剂后,10%单嘧磺酯可湿性粉剂对玉米的出苗和生长以及产量均无显著影响.  相似文献
